1 Democracy Continues To Spread
Judaism, Christianity, and Islam

2 Greco-Roman Beliefs Greeks and Romans believed their gods and goddesses to be everywhere They had human emotions Zeus, ruler of the gods & god of weather Athena, Goddess of wisdom and war

3 Monotheism Belief in one god
3 dominant religions moved away from the worship of many gods or deities: Judaism Christianity Islam

4 Judaism Leader: Moses Book: The Torah Written Code: Ten Commandments
These laws focused on moral behavior rather than political behavior Note: moral laws are another component of democracy

5 Christianity Leader: Jesus Christ Book: The Bible
Written Code: Ten Commandments Stressed equality for all human beings. Note: equality and human natural laws are a key component of democracy

6 Judaism and Christianity taught individual worth, ethical values, and the need to fight injustice. These values are at the center of the democracy that developed in Greece and in Rome.

9 Islam Like Judaism and Christianity, Islam have democratic ideas at the very core of its religion.

10 Islam People: Muslims Leader: Muhammad Written Text: The Qur’an
Laws focused on unity of all people. Tolerance for those who are different.

11 Democratic Ideas Within Islam
Rulers had to obey the same laws Duty of the individual to his/herself and the community. The worth of the individual Equality of ALL people before God.
